Tempt

Definition

To make someone feel attracted to or want something, often something that is considered wrong or unwise.

Example Sentences

1The smell of freshly baked cookies tempted her to eat one, even though she was on a diet.
2Is the offer tempting enough for you to consider changing jobs?
3He was tempted to tell a lie, but he decided to be honest instead.
4If you are tempted to skip the homework, remember that it is an important part of your learning process.
5The travel brochure tempted us to book a trip to the beach resort, but we decided to wait until next year.
